With thanks to my colleague CHHOM Kunthea, I can answer as follows:

It is the inscription classified as K. 302 in the EFEO inventory of Cambodian inscriptions or IMA (Inscriptions modernes d'Angkor) 3 in the list proposed by Saveros LEWITZ/POU.

The language is Middle Khmer in the corresponding variety of Khmer script.

See, i.a.,

Lewitz, Saveros. 1970. “Textes en khmer moyen: inscriptions modernes d’Angkor 2 et 3.” Bulletin de l’École française d’Extrême-Orient 57: 99–126. [DOI: 10.3406/befeo.1970.5413].

Kunthea will soon encode the inscription so that it will become available at dharmalekha.info.
